Delineating the Patient Population: Segmentation and Dominance within the Chronic Kidney Disease Market Segment Analysis
The Chronic Kidney Disease Market segment is primarily analyzed across three critical dimensions: treatment type, drug class, and disease indication. By treatment type, the market is broadly split between Drugs (pharmaceuticals) and Renal Replacement Therapy (Dialysis and Transplantation), with Dialysis typically holding the largest revenue share due to the ongoing, high-cost nature of the procedure. By indication, Diabetic Nephropathy (CKD caused by diabetes) remains the dominant segment, reflecting the global diabetes pandemic and driving the massive adoption of SGLT2 inhibitors. Pharmaceutical segmentation includes ACE Inhibitors, ARBs, Diuretics, ESAs (Erythropoiesis-Stimulating Agents), and the rapidly growing category of SGLT2 Inhibitors and MRAs.
The granular segmentation allows companies to target high-potential areas, such as developing specialized treatments for rare kidney diseases like IgA Nephropathy, or focusing on high-volume segments like the management of anemia and bone disease, which are common CKD complications.
